A mechanobiological model of bone metastasis reveals that mechanical stimulation inhibits the pro-osteolytic effects of breast cancer cells
Kumar et al. report the development of advanced in vitro and computational models to help explain the synergistic influence of tumor-bone cell signaling and mechanobiological cues in regulating tumor growth. Mechanical compression attenuates tumor-induced osteolysis, thereby highlighting the importance of mechanobiological factors in the development of bone metastasis.
